Saint Charbel Makhlouf: He Died at the Altar, His Body Stayed Incorrupt 🕯️ A lamp burned with water between his hands, and the silence of a monk reached all the way to Rome. Did you know that a monk who spent twenty-three years almost unseen became, after his death, one of the most visited saints in the Middle East? Saint Charbel Makhlouf never wrote a single line or founded a religious order. He was born in the highest village in Lebanon, became a hermit on a mountain of stone and snow, and today millions of pilgrims — Christians and Muslims alike — climb every year to his tomb at the monastery of Annaya. In this video you'll discover: 🏔️ How an orphaned shepherd boy from Bekaa Kafra found God in a mountain grotto, before he could even explain who Christ was. ⛪ Why in 1851 he gave up his name, his family, and his homeland to become Brother Charbel of the Lebanese Maronite Order. 🕯️ What the memory of Annaya still tells about the lamp filled with water that burned like oil in his hands. ✝️ How he died at the altar on December 24, 1898, and what the exhumation of his body revealed months later. The life of Saint Charbel Makhlouf shows that a life given over in silence, without recognition or words, can become a sign of hope for entire generations: in 2025, Pope Leo XIV knelt at his tomb, one hundred twenty-seven years after his death. His feast is celebrated every July 24.
